Bhagwant Mann of the AAP will be sworn in as the new Punjab Chief Minister on March 16 at the hometown of freedom fighter Bhagat Singh. On March 12, AAP CM-designate Bhagwant Mann visited Punjab Governor Banwarilal Purohit at Raj Bhavan in Chandigarh to submit his claim to lead the state government. According to Bhagwant Mann, "I met with the Governor, gave him a letter of support from our MLAs, and asserted my claim to form the government. He instructed me to inform him of the location of the swearing-in event. It will take place on March 16 at 12.30 p.m. at Bhagat Singh's hometown of Khatkar Kalan."
He stated that people from all across Punjab will attend the function and pay honour to Bhagat Singh. "We will have a good cabinet, and historic choices will be made that have never been made before. As a result, you will have to wait "He continued. On March 11, the 48-year-old was elected as the head of the AAP Legislature Party during a gathering of the party's MLAs in Mohali. The AAP gained 92 seats in the 117-member Punjab Assembly Elections 2022, decimating both the Congress and the Akali Dal and reducing them to 18 and 3 seats, respectively. Charanjit Singh Channi, the Punjab Chief Minister and a Congress politician, lost both of his seats, Bhadaura and Chamkaur Sahib. He handed in his resignation to the Punjab Governor yesterday and was told to stay till the new chief minister is sworn in.
